Tips for Hiring a Reputable Gutter Contractor

What to Know About Hiring a Gutter Contractor

Gutters are an important part of your home’s exterior. They protect your home from water damage and keep it looking good. That’s why you need a reputable gutter contractor to do any work on them. Whether it’s cleaning them out, performing gutter repair or replacing them, you need to know you’ve hired someone you can trust.  

If you get the wrong gutter contractor or one who isn’t experienced enough to do the job right, they can cause serious damage to your home and even lead to leaks in your basement or foundation. 

We know how important your home is and the care it needs to keep you and your family safe and happy. That’s why we’re going to take you through some tips and tricks to make sure you hire a reputable gutter contractor.

Make sure they are licensed and insured

An important thing to look for in a gutter contractor is whether they are licensed and insured. You can check this on their website or by contacting your state’s licensing board.

Insurance is essential for protecting your home and property from damage caused by the work being done, as well as injury to other people involved in the project. It’s also important to make sure that any subcontractors working with your contractor have coverage as well so that you’re fully protected.

A reputable contractor will be fully licensed and insured to protect their customer. A valid license is an essential requirement for anyone working on or in your home.

Get Estimates

Getting multiple estimates is important because it allows you to compare prices and services offered by different contractors. By doing this, you can get a sense of what the job should cost and avoid being overcharged. It’s important to remember that the lowest price doesn’t always mean the best value, so be sure to consider other factors such as the contractor’s experience, reputation, and the quality of materials they plan to use.

When you’re getting estimates, make sure to ask each contractor to provide a detailed breakdown of their costs. Reputable contractors will often quote around the same price across the board. If an estimate seems too high in comparison, it’s likely that the contractor is unreliable. Getting estimates will help you understand exactly what you’re paying for and avoid any surprise fees or charges down the line. Additionally, ask each contractor for a timeline of when they can start and finish the job, as well as any warranties or guarantees they offer for their work.

Ask for References

Ask the contractor about recent projects he or she has worked on, and attempt to gather references from clients who have had work done that is comparable to what you require. You’ll have a better picture of their present projects and what to anticipate if you do this.

Don’t only ask for the references’ names and phone numbers when you obtain them. Call them and express your interest in learning more about their interactions with the contractor in detail. The following are some possible questions to ask:

  1. Did the contractor arrive on time and finish the job by the predetermined deadline?
  2. Were you satisfied with the work’s completion?
  3. Did the contractor keep you updated on the project?
  4. Did the contractor respond to any worries or problems that surfaced throughout the project?
  5. Would you re-appoint this contractor

You can learn more about the contractor’s work ethic, dependability, and level of customer service by asking these questions. You should probably look for a different contractor if the contractor is reluctant to provide references or if the references have unfavorable things to say about them.

Check Their Certifications

Find a contractor who has experience installing gutters or who has received training in the field. An expert contractor might, for instance, be one who has earned certification from the National Association of Home Builders (NAHB) or the National Association of the Remodelling Industry (NARI). You could also seek certifications from companies that produce gutter materials, such as GAF and CertainTeed. A contractor who possesses these qualifications demonstrates that they have invested the time to research the field and are dedicated to further education to advance their knowledge.

Get A Written Contract

The scope of the work, the materials to be utilized, the completion schedule, and the payment terms should all be specified in writing. Before signing the contract, make sure you have read it and comprehend it. Any adjustments or extras that might occur throughout the project should also be covered within the contract. A formal agreement safeguards both you and the contractor in the event of disagreements or miscommunications.

Check Their Availability

Make sure the contractor is accessible to begin the work in a timely manner. They may be in high demand if they are booked for several months, but it may also indicate that they are overbooked and won’t be able to finish the job in a timely manner. Check to see if the contractor includes a realistic completion date in the contract as well as a timeline for the job. In the event that there are any delays or adjustments to the schedule, a reputable contractor will also be able to give updates.

Advantages of Employing a Reliable Gutter Contractor

  1. Quality workmanship: A trustworthy gutter contractor has a staff of experts who are skilled in installing, repairing, and maintaining gutter systems. They are equipped with the tools and machinery needed to complete the task quickly and successfully. Additionally, they adhere to regional building codes and industry standards to guarantee that the gutter system is installed or repaired securely and correctly.
  2. Time and cost savings: A trustworthy gutter contractor can help you save time and money by offering timely and professional services. They are equipped with the knowledge and experience to recognize problems and offer the best solution, preventing the need for future expensive repairs or rework. They can also finish the job in a timely manner, freeing you up to concentrate on other crucial chores.
  3. Use of quality materials: A trustworthy gutter contractor always employs premium materials that are made to withstand severe weather and offer long-lasting durability. Due to their connections with reliable vendors, they can obtain materials cheaper than you could if you were to buy them yourself. By choosing high-quality materials, you can be confident that your gutter system will work effectively and need little upkeep.
  4. Expert advice: The ideal gutter system for your home can be advised on by a reputable gutter contractor. They take into account a number of things, including the kind of roofing, the slope of the roof, the quantity of rainfall in the area, and the surroundings of your house. They can make recommendations for the right gutter size, style, and material based on this information in order to get the best performance and protection against water damage.
  5. Safety: Installing and maintaining gutters can be risky, especially if you don’t have the right tools or knowledge. A trustworthy gutter contractor will possess the required safety gear and adhere to safety procedures to guarantee that the job is completed safely and without incident. They also have liability insurance to safeguard you from mishaps or injuries that can happen on the job.
  6. Warranty: A trustworthy gutter contractor will offer a warranty on both the products they use and the labor. You may rest easy knowing that you are protected in the event that a problem occurs during installation or maintenance thanks to this. You may relax knowing that the gutter system is professionally installed or maintained and that you are safeguarded from any potential issues.

DIY vs. professional gutter installation and repair: which one is better?

DIY vs. professional gutter installation and repair is a common question homeowners face when it comes to their gutter systems. Here are some factors to consider:

DIY Gutter Installation and Repair:

DIY Gutter Installation and Repair

Pros:

  • Lower cost: DIY installation and repair may be cheaper, as you won’t have to pay for labor costs.
  • Control over the process: You have control over the entire process and can ensure the work is done to your specifications.

Cons:

  • Lack of expertise: Gutter installation and repair can be complicated, and if you don’t have the necessary expertise, you may end up with a system that doesn’t work properly.
  • Safety concerns: Gutter work can be dangerous, especially if you don’t have the proper equipment and safety gear.
  • Potential for mistakes: If you make mistakes during the installation or repair process, you may end up causing more damage to your gutter system and needing to hire a professional to fix it.

Professional Gutter Installation and Repair:

Professional Gutter Installation and Repair

Pros:

  • Expertise: Professional gutter contractors have the necessary expertise and experience to install or repair your gutter system correctly.
  • Safety: Professional contractors have the proper equipment and safety gear to work on your gutter system safely.
  • Warranty: A reputable gutter contractor should offer a warranty for their workmanship and materials.

Cons:

  • Higher cost: Professional installation and repair will likely cost more than a DIY project.
  • Less control: You may have less control over the process if you hire a professional contractor.

The decision of DIY vs. professional gutter installation and repair will depend on your experience, expertise, and comfort level with gutter work. If you have the necessary expertise and safety equipment, DIY may be a viable option. However, if you’re unsure or not comfortable with the process, it’s best to hire a reputable and experienced gutter contractor to ensure a properly installed and functioning gutter system.
